黑狐家游戏

解决DedeCMS网站源码数据库连接问题的全面指南,dede连接数据库失败

欧气 1 0

本文目录导读:

  1. 确认数据库配置信息
  2. 检查网络连接
  3. 验证数据库服务是否正常运行
  4. 检查数据库权限
  5. 处理时区问题
  6. 查看日志文件
  7. 使用调试工具
  8. 更新软件版本
  9. 联系技术支持团队

在构建和运行基于DedeCMS的网站时,遇到数据库连接问题是一个非常常见的挑战,本文将详细探讨如何诊断并解决此类问题,确保您的网站能够顺畅地与数据库交互。

确认数据库配置信息

检查您的网站源码中的数据库配置文件(通常为config.inc.php或类似的文件),确保以下关键信息的准确性:

  • 数据库服务器地址:通常是本地主机名或远程服务器的IP地址。
  • 数据库名称:您所使用的特定数据库的名称。
  • 数据库用户名:拥有访问该数据库权限的用户名。
  • 数据库密码:对应用户的登录密码。

如果这些信息有任何错误或不完整,数据库连接将会失败,请务必核对无误。

解决DedeCMS网站源码数据库连接问题的全面指南,dede连接数据库失败

图片来源于网络,如有侵权联系删除

检查网络连接

确认您的服务器和网络环境可以正常访问外部资源,可以通过执行简单的HTTP请求来测试网络连通性,使用命令行工具如curl进行测试:

curl http://www.example.com

如果返回成功响应,说明网络连接正常;否则,可能需要检查防火墙设置、代理服务器或其他网络配置问题。

验证数据库服务是否正常运行

确保数据库服务正在运行且没有故障,对于MySQL等常见数据库管理系统,您可以尝试通过Web管理界面(如phpMyAdmin)直接登录以验证其可用性。

还可以通过命令行方式检查数据库进程是否存在:

ps aux | grep mysqld

或者对于其他类型的数据库,替换相应的进程名进行检查。

检查数据库权限

确认数据库用户具有足够的权限来执行所需的操作,特别是对于写入操作,必须确保用户有对应的权限,可以在数据库管理系统中修改用户权限,确保其具备必要的角色和权限。

处理时区问题

有时,数据库连接失败可能与时间同步有关,特别是在跨区域部署时,不同服务器的时间可能导致问题,建议在所有相关服务器上统一设置正确的时间,避免因时间差异引发的错误。

解决DedeCMS网站源码数据库连接问题的全面指南,dede连接数据库失败

图片来源于网络,如有侵权联系删除

查看日志文件

大多数数据库系统都会记录详细的错误日志,通过分析这些日志可以帮助定位具体问题所在,对于MySQL,可以在/var/log/mysql/error.log中查找相关信息。

使用调试工具

利用开发环境的调试工具(如Xdebug)来深入追踪代码执行流程,帮助识别导致数据库连接失败的代码段,这有助于快速定位问题并进行修复。

更新软件版本

确保所有相关组件(包括DedeCMS、PHP、MySQL等)都处于最新稳定版本,旧版本的兼容性问题可能会影响数据库连接的正常工作,定期更新到最新版可以有效预防此类问题。

联系技术支持团队

如果在上述步骤后仍无法解决问题,考虑联系专业的技术支持团队寻求进一步的帮助和建议,他们可以根据具体情况提供更具体的解决方案。

通过以上一系列细致的排查和处理措施,相信您一定能够顺利解决DedeCMS网站源码数据库连接不上这一问题,让您的网站恢复正常运作状态!

标签: #带dede后台的整套网站源码 数据库连接不上

黑狐家游戏
  • 评论列表

留言评论